Part supernatural journalism. Part comedy. All Access. Monstrology is a podcast that brings you the raw unfiltered truth of monsters. It’s hosted by me! Will King, an actor, writer, and director, with an unusual obsession with monsters and spooky things. And Madryn McCabe, an actor, and A+ Nerd of the highest pedigree. Each episode we look at new monster. Breaking down their historical origins, studying their use in pop culture, and getting the truth from the monster themselves.
